About Milwaukee Electric Tool

Milwaukee Electric Tool Corporation is a leading manufacturer and marketer of heavy-duty, portable electric power tools and accessories for professional users worldwide. Since its founding in 1924, Milwaukee has focused on a single vision: To produce the best heavy-duty electric power tools and accessories available to the professional user. Today, the Milwaukee name stands for the highest quality, durable and reliable professional tools money can buy.
